Preparation Of Zinc Sulfate From Copper Smelting Dust

Since the metallurgical activity was developed by human,not only the main metal but also by-products could be produced.Effective and reasonable route for the utilization these by-products is particularly important with more and more prominent environmental problems.As a common by-product in the smelting process,smelting flue ash contains a variety of valuable elements,and the comprehensive utilization will bring benefits both the environment and economy.In this paper a copper smelting dust has been researched.Firstly,the thermodynamics of ash leaching and solution purifying were studied,and the feasibility of experiment on thermodynamic was investigated in detail.The selective leaching of the zinc contained ash under acid condition was studied,The results showed that the optimal leaching technique of zinc from the flue dust was determined as follows: the liquid to solid ratio at 2 mL/g,pH=4,leaching for 90 min under 25℃.Under these conditions,zinc was selectively extracted at a leaching rates of 93.92% with only 4.12% arsenic leached.The arsenic and iron contained in the leaching solution was processed by arsenic removal with ferric method.The results showed that the removal efficiency of arsenic and iron can reach 99.5% and 97.4% after oxidation by hydrogen peroxide and further reacting for 90 min under 70℃ with the iron to arsenic ratio at 1.2,pH=5.0.But the residual arsenic and iron containing in the solution still reached 7.9 mg/L 42 mg/L.In order to further remove the arsenic and iron from the solution,a secondary impurity removal was conducted under the same condition.Only 0.5 mg/L iron and 1.5 mg/L arsenic were contained in solution after the secondary impurity removal.After the removal of iron and arsenic from the solution,a replacement of copper and cadmium by zinc was conducted.The results showed that under the actual molar ration of zinc to copper and cadmium at 1.4 and reacting for 30 min for 30℃,more than 99% of copper and cadmium in the solution were replaced to the leaching slag with only 0.8 mg/L copper and 1.2 mg/L cadmium residue.After the purification,zinc sulfate was obtained by further evaporation,recrystallization.Test results indicated that the final sample is accord with the top-grade product standard of industrial zinc sulfate.
